Ingredients

  • 4 bass fillets (about 4 ounces each), all bones removed
  • 2 tablespoons thinly sliced scallions
  • 1 teaspoon minced fresh ginger
  • 4 small cloves garlic, peeled and minced
  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• Freshly ground pepper to taste
  • 4 sprigs cilantro

Four servings

Preparation

  1.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Divide the fillets between 2 large sheets of aluminum foil. Sprinkle the scallions, ginger, garlic and sesame oil evenly over the bass.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Place a cilantro sprig over each fillet and loosely wrap up the foil, making 2 packages. Bake for 7 minutes. Carefully unwrap the foil and divide the bass among 4 plates. Serve immediately.
